Weekly Report - 5 August 2003

BRAZIL: Resistance forces Lula to delay vote on reforms

For all the personal weight he put behind them, President Lula da Silva's pensions and tax reform bills are proving harder than imagined to push through congress. It now seems unlikely that they will be promulgated before November.
